Monday county roundup: NP, G-C tennis win.

September 11, 2012
Hancock County Sports



Boys tennis

New Palestine 5, Pendleton Heights 0: The Dragons posted a strong sweep of Pendleton Heights, with all five positions winning at least one 6-0 set.

Brent Barrett won 6-0, 6-3 over PH's Kevin Hart at No. 1 singles. Stratton Smith and Connor Swain both won 6-0, 6-0 at singles. Evan Poole/Shayan Khokhar won 3-6, 7-5, 6-0 at No. 1 doubles. David Thompson/Pete Rusche won 6-0, 6-3 at No. 2 doubles.

"We played realy well all the way through the lineup," NP coach Chris Hardin said. "I feel like we're headed in the right direction after spending some time finding ourselves. We're in position where if we keep moving forward, we're going to be in a good place come sectional time."

NP is now 7-3 on the season. The Draons host Tech Tuesday. 

The Dragon JV won 10-0.

Greenfield-Central 3, Shelbyville 2: The Cougars got a big Hoosier Heritage Conference victory against a solid Golden Bears squad Monday afternoon.

Max Holtzclaw/Jake Kauth won 6-2, 7-5 at No. 1 doubles. Chris Kersey and Brandon Hull had three-set singles victories for the Cougars, who are now 8-3 on the year. Kersey won 6-1, 2-6, 6-1 at No. 2 singles. Hull won 3-6, 6-4, 7-5 at No. 3 singles.

The Cougars' No. 2 doubles team of Luke Vowell/Bailey Hull had a razor-thin loss, falling 6-4, 4-6, 6-4.

G-C hosts HHC foe Pendleton Heights Wednesday.

Volleyball

Eastern Hancock 3, South Decatur 0: The Royals posted a convincing 25-16, 25-14, 25-15 victory to improve to 7-5 overall and 3-0 in Mid-Hoosier Conference play. 

Frannie Stephenson led the Royals with 16 kills, four aces and 11 digs. Melissa Bedell had 12 kills and eight aces. Tori Bednarski had 11 digs and four aces. Emily Jeffries had eight kills. Hannah Best had a team-high 14 digs. Jordian Eastes had 10 digs and 35 assists. 

The Royals next play Wednesday at Shenandoah. 

Girls soccer

Greenfield-Central 11, Greenwood 0: The Cougars got four goals from Sammie McCoy and three from Tori Singco in the victory.

Sara Hudson, Kylie Smith, Alli Frazier and Rachel Berish also scored goals for the Cougars.

Katie Peters and Courtney Dunn combined on the shutout.

G-C is now 7-3 on the year. The Cougars next play Wednesday at New Palestine.

Golf

Pendleton Heights 172, New Palestine 193: The Arabians' 3-4-5 players shot low scores to beat NP at Pendleton Heights' home course, Fall Creek Golf Course. 

Abby Poole shot a 42 to lead New Palestine. Cassie Rooks had a 49, Sarah Rose a 50 and Bailey Kamp a 52 for the Dragons. 

PH had four players under 43. 

NP next plays Wednesday at Antler Pointe against Rushville. 

NP won the JV match 226-256.
